新聞中心
在DEDECMS從5.1升級到5.3后,如果遇到添加文章或修改文章無法生成首頁的問題,可能是由于一些配置或文件未正確更新導致的,為了解決這個問題,請按照以下步驟進行操作:

1. 檢查更新是否完整
確保所有的升級步驟都已經(jīng)執(zhí)行完畢,包括數(shù)據(jù)庫升級、文件替換等。
2. 清除緩存
登錄后臺管理系統(tǒng)。
導航到“系統(tǒng)”菜單。
選擇“更新緩存”選項。
點擊“清除所有緩存”。
清除緩存可以確保系統(tǒng)不會使用舊的文件或設置。
3. 檢查文件權限
確認網(wǎng)站服務器上的文件和文件夾權限是否正確,通常,需要確保相關的文件夾有寫入權限,這樣系統(tǒng)才能正常生成靜態(tài)頁面。
4. 查看錯誤日志
登錄到服務器。
打開DEDECMS的錯誤日志文件,通常位于/include/common.func.php。
查找是否有關于生成首頁的錯誤信息。
錯誤日志可能會提供問題的直接原因,如數(shù)據(jù)庫查詢錯誤、文件路徑問題等。
5. 檢查模板文件
檢查模板文件夾(通常位于/templets/default/)中是否有損壞或不兼容的模板文件。
如果有疑問,可以嘗試恢復到默認模板,看是否能解決問題。
6. 檢查插件兼容性
升級后,某些插件可能與新版本不兼容。
禁用所有第三方插件,然后嘗試重新生成首頁。
如果問題解決,逐一啟用插件,以確定是哪個插件導致的問題。
7. 數(shù)據(jù)庫檢查
使用PHPMyAdmin或其他數(shù)據(jù)庫管理工具檢查數(shù)據(jù)庫表結構是否完整。
確保升級過程中沒有遺漏的表或字段。
8. 代碼審查
檢查/include/arc.listview.class.php文件中的GetArcList函數(shù)。
確保該函數(shù)中的SQL查詢語句和邏輯與新版本兼容。
9. 更新靜態(tài)頁面生成規(guī)則
在后臺管理系統(tǒng)中,找到“生成”菜單。
選擇“HTML更新”選項。
點擊“更新主頁HTML”。
10. 手動觸發(fā)生成
如果自動生成仍然失敗,可以嘗試手動觸發(fā)生成過程:
在/include/目錄下找到inc_arc.php文件。
直接運行該腳本文件,它將強制生成首頁。
11. 聯(lián)系官方支持
如果以上步驟都無法解決問題,可以考慮聯(lián)系DEDECMS的官方技術支持獲取幫助。
12. 備份與恢復
在進行任何重要操作之前,記得備份你的網(wǎng)站和數(shù)據(jù)庫,以便在出現(xiàn)問題時能夠快速恢復到安全狀態(tài)。
上文歸納
升級DEDECMS版本后遇到的問題通常是由于配置、文件或數(shù)據(jù)庫的不一致導致的,通過上述步驟,你應該能夠定位并解決無法生成首頁的問題,如果問題依然存在,可能需要更深入的技術分析或尋求專業(yè)的技術支持。
當前題目:DEDECMS從5.1升級到5.3后添加文章修改文章無法生成首頁怎么辦
新聞來源:http://m.5511xx.com/article/cdhepje.html


咨詢
建站咨詢
